Jose Franco just jumped from under-the-radar to center stage in the Reds’ system, with FanGraphs ranking him as Cincinnati’s sixth-best prospect—way higher than MLB Pipeline’s No. 24 slot. After battling injuries and a long road through the minors, Franco’s 2025 season (3.11 ERA, 9.65 K/9) has scouts buzzing about his fastball and deceptive delivery. The Reds added him to the 40-man roster, signaling big-league plans for 2026. With so many talented arms, could this shake up the Reds’ rotation or even lead to a trade?
